Compartir a través de


ArmMonitorModelFactory.MonitorWorkspaceResourceData Método

Definición

Inicializa una nueva instancia de MonitorWorkspaceResourceData.

public static Azure.ResourceManager.Monitor.MonitorWorkspaceResourceData MonitorWorkspaceResourceData (Azure.Core.ResourceIdentifier id = default, string name = default, Azure.Core.ResourceType resourceType = default, Azure.ResourceManager.Models.SystemData systemData = default, System.Collections.Generic.IDictionary<string,string> tags = default, Azure.Core.AzureLocation location = default, Azure.ETag? etag = default, string accountId = default, Azure.ResourceManager.Monitor.Models.MonitorWorkspaceMetrics metrics = default, Azure.ResourceManager.Monitor.Models.MonitorProvisioningState? provisioningState = default, Azure.ResourceManager.Monitor.Models.MonitorWorkspaceDefaultIngestionSettings defaultIngestionSettings = default, System.Collections.Generic.IEnumerable<Azure.ResourceManager.Monitor.Models.MonitorWorkspacePrivateEndpointConnection> privateEndpointConnections = default, Azure.ResourceManager.Monitor.Models.MonitorWorkspacePublicNetworkAccess? publicNetworkAccess = default);
static member MonitorWorkspaceResourceData : Azure.Core.ResourceIdentifier * string * Azure.Core.ResourceType * Azure.ResourceManager.Models.SystemData * System.Collections.Generic.IDictionary<string, string> * Azure.Core.AzureLocation * Nullable<Azure.ETag> * string * Azure.ResourceManager.Monitor.Models.MonitorWorkspaceMetrics * Nullable<Azure.ResourceManager.Monitor.Models.MonitorProvisioningState> * Azure.ResourceManager.Monitor.Models.MonitorWorkspaceDefaultIngestionSettings * seq<Azure.ResourceManager.Monitor.Models.MonitorWorkspacePrivateEndpointConnection> * Nullable<Azure.ResourceManager.Monitor.Models.MonitorWorkspacePublicNetworkAccess> -> Azure.ResourceManager.Monitor.MonitorWorkspaceResourceData
Public Shared Function MonitorWorkspaceResourceData (Optional id As ResourceIdentifier = Nothing, Optional name As String = Nothing, Optional resourceType As ResourceType = Nothing, Optional systemData As SystemData = Nothing, Optional tags As IDictionary(Of String, String) = Nothing, Optional location As AzureLocation = Nothing, Optional etag As Nullable(Of ETag) = Nothing, Optional accountId As String = Nothing, Optional metrics As MonitorWorkspaceMetrics = Nothing, Optional provisioningState As Nullable(Of MonitorProvisioningState) = Nothing, Optional defaultIngestionSettings As MonitorWorkspaceDefaultIngestionSettings = Nothing, Optional privateEndpointConnections As IEnumerable(Of MonitorWorkspacePrivateEndpointConnection) = Nothing, Optional publicNetworkAccess As Nullable(Of MonitorWorkspacePublicNetworkAccess) = Nothing) As MonitorWorkspaceResourceData

Parámetros

id
ResourceIdentifier

El identificador.

name
String

Nombre.

resourceType
ResourceType

ResourceType.

systemData
SystemData

SystemData.

tags
IDictionary<String,String>

Las etiquetas.

location
AzureLocation

Ubicación.

etag
Nullable<ETag>

Etiqueta de entidad de recurso (ETag).

accountId
String

Identificador inmutable del área de trabajo de Azure Monitor. Esta propiedad es de solo lectura.

metrics
MonitorWorkspaceMetrics

Información sobre las métricas del área de trabajo de Azure Monitor.

provisioningState
Nullable<MonitorProvisioningState>

Estado de aprovisionamiento del área de trabajo de Azure Monitor. Establézcalo en Correcto si todo está en buen estado.

defaultIngestionSettings
MonitorWorkspaceDefaultIngestionSettings

Regla de recopilación de datos y punto de conexión que se usa para la ingesta de forma predeterminada.

privateEndpointConnections
IEnumerable<MonitorWorkspacePrivateEndpointConnection>

Lista de conexiones de punto de conexión privado.

publicNetworkAccess
Nullable<MonitorWorkspacePublicNetworkAccess>

Obtiene o establece permitir o denegar el acceso de red pública al área de trabajo.

Devoluciones

MonitorWorkspaceResourceData Nueva instancia de para simular.

Se aplica a